A small or simple fan-shaped object or structure.
From Latin flabellum (fan), a diminutive form related to flabrum (lip or edge). This is a rare botanical or anatomical term.
Flabel is so specialized that it's almost entirely confined to botany and anatomy textbooks, yet it shows how English borrowed entire families of Latin words about fans and fan-shaped things for scientific precision.
